SQLにおけるCAST関数の役割にはどんなものがありますか?

SQLにおいて、CAST関数はデータ型を別のデータ型に変換するために使用されます。その目的は次のとおりです:

  1. データ型変換:1つのデータ型を別のデータ型に変換すること。例えば、文字列を数字に変換したり、日付を文字列に変換したりすることがあります。
  2. データフォーマット化:指定されたフォーマットに従ってデータを整形します。たとえば、数字を通貨の形式に整形したり、日付を特定の日付形式に整形したりします。
  3. データの切り取り:データを指定した長さや精度に切り取る。例えば、文字列の最初の数文字を切り取る、小数点以下の指定した桁数を切り取る。
  4. データの丸め:データを指定した小数桁数まで丸めます。例えば、小数を整数に丸めたり、指定した小数桁数まで丸めたりします。
  5. データ変換:1つのデータ型を別のデータ型に変換し、かつフォーマット、切り取り、または小数点以下を丸めること。たとえば、日付を文字列にフォーマットし、年を切り取る。
bannerAds